Robert Shannon


The Pay Day (2022)
Commissioner Palance
Country of Hotels (2019)
Battle Recon (2012)
Rikker
Best Laid Plans (2012)
Kane
Red Heart (2011)
Mugger
Colosseum - Rome's Arena of Death (2003)
Verus
Squeeze (1980)